In 2019-2020, 141,046 people earned their degree in homeland security, law enforcement and firefighting, making the major the 12th most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, homeland security, law enforcement and firefighting gra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$33,494 and had an average of $25,120 in loans still to pay off.

Across Michigan, there were 2,686 homeland security, law enforcement and firefighting gra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,310 and $23,400 respectively.
